lol....Maybe I can be of assistance here.... Ok, first of all, you can check up www.planetquake.com/tread and look up help there...They have a couple of helpful tuts there....also there is an old version help file fro download, but it's still good. When you begin to compile, BSP compiles your basic map, with no lighting. VIS and RAD are the ones for lightnig. So if you have no lights in your map, or don't want them in yet, check NONE under VIS and RAD options. If you choose NONE under BSP options, then you won't have a map. Choose NONE under Quake2 option in order to not auto run q2 once the compile is finished CHECK TO SEE IF YOU HAVE A LEAK........theres a nifty console on the bottom of Tread.....if it did leak, then you cant run VIS or RAD lighting programs. IF when you rnu q2 it says theres no bsp file, then the bsp is either in the wrong directory (should be in baseq2/maps) I've had the bsp problem before......just reinstall Tread without spaces in the directory (eg. 'C:/Program Files/tread' is not good) That should let you compile then.
